Skip to content

Commit

Permalink
Comment out remaining onboarding body
Browse files Browse the repository at this point in the history
  • Loading branch information
markerikson committed Mar 27, 2024
1 parent 549a216 commit 300d2e8
Showing 1 changed file with 41 additions and 41 deletions.
82 changes: 41 additions & 41 deletions src/containers/UserOnboardingContainer.tsx
Original file line number Diff line number Diff line change
@@ -1,32 +1,32 @@
import React, { useEffect } from "react";
import {
Button,
Box,
useTheme,
useMediaQuery,
Grid,
Dialog,
DialogActions,
DialogContent,
DialogContentText,
DialogTitle,
} from "@material-ui/core";
// import React, { useEffect } from "react";
// import {
// Button,
// Box,
// useTheme,
// useMediaQuery,
// Grid,
// Dialog,
// DialogActions,
// DialogContent,
// DialogContentText,
// DialogTitle,
// } from "@material-ui/core";
import {
BaseActionObject,
Interpreter,
ResolveTypegenMeta,
ServiceMap,
TypegenDisabled,
} from "xstate";
import { isEmpty } from "lodash/fp";
import { useActor, useMachine } from "@xstate/react";
// import { isEmpty } from "lodash/fp";
// import { useActor, useMachine } from "@xstate/react";

import { userOnboardingMachine } from "../machines/userOnboardingMachine";
import BankAccountForm from "../components/BankAccountForm";
// import { userOnboardingMachine } from "../machines/userOnboardingMachine";
// import BankAccountForm from "../components/BankAccountForm";
import { DataContext, DataEvents, DataSchema } from "../machines/dataMachine";
import { AuthMachineContext, AuthMachineEvents, AuthMachineSchema } from "../machines/authMachine";
import NavigatorIllustration from "../components/SvgUndrawNavigatorA479";
import PersonalFinance from "../components/SvgUndrawPersonalFinanceTqcd";
// import NavigatorIllustration from "../components/SvgUndrawNavigatorA479";
// import PersonalFinance from "../components/SvgUndrawPersonalFinanceTqcd";

export interface Props {
authService: Interpreter<AuthMachineContext, AuthMachineSchema, AuthMachineEvents, any, any>;
Expand All @@ -40,34 +40,34 @@ export interface Props {
}

const UserOnboardingContainer: React.FC<Props> = ({ authService, bankAccountsService }) => {
const theme = useTheme();
const fullScreen = useMediaQuery(theme.breakpoints.down("sm"));
const [bankAccountsState, sendBankAccounts] = useActor(bankAccountsService);
const [authState, sendAuth] = useActor(authService);
const [userOnboardingState, sendUserOnboarding] = useMachine(userOnboardingMachine);
// const theme = useTheme();
// const fullScreen = useMediaQuery(theme.breakpoints.down("sm"));
// const [bankAccountsState, sendBankAccounts] = useActor(bankAccountsService);
// const [authState, sendAuth] = useActor(authService);
// const [userOnboardingState, sendUserOnboarding] = useMachine(userOnboardingMachine);

const currentUser = authState?.context?.user;
// const currentUser = authState?.context?.user;

useEffect(() => {
sendBankAccounts("FETCH");
}, [sendBankAccounts]);
// useEffect(() => {
// sendBankAccounts("FETCH");
// }, [sendBankAccounts]);

const noBankAccounts =
bankAccountsState?.matches("success.withoutData") &&
isEmpty(bankAccountsState?.context?.results);
// const noBankAccounts =
// bankAccountsState?.matches("success.withoutData") &&
// isEmpty(bankAccountsState?.context?.results);

const dialogIsOpen =
(userOnboardingState.matches("stepTwo") && !noBankAccounts) ||
(userOnboardingState.matches("stepThree") && !noBankAccounts) ||
(!userOnboardingState.matches("done") && noBankAccounts) ||
false;
// const dialogIsOpen =
// (userOnboardingState.matches("stepTwo") && !noBankAccounts) ||
// (userOnboardingState.matches("stepThree") && !noBankAccounts) ||
// (!userOnboardingState.matches("done") && noBankAccounts) ||
// false;

const nextStep = () => sendUserOnboarding("NEXT");
// const nextStep = () => sendUserOnboarding("NEXT");

const createBankAccountWithNextStep = (payload: any) => {
sendBankAccounts({ type: "CREATE", ...payload });
nextStep();
};
// const createBankAccountWithNextStep = (payload: any) => {
// sendBankAccounts({ type: "CREATE", ...payload });
// nextStep();
// };

return null;

Expand Down

0 comments on commit 300d2e8

Please sign in to comment.